Glencore Mount Isa lead zinc flotation circuit - experiences from the implementation of model predictive control

The operation of flotation plants has been improved over the years by use of fundamentally based design techniques, a better understanding of reagent chemistry, online metal analysis and the use of digital control systems._x000D_
However, optimal operation of flotation banks is not consistently achieved using manual operation._x000D_
The reason for this is that the system is a highly interacting one, with changes in air addition, cell interface level and reagent dosages all being available, without it necessarily being clear as to which change should be made for a particular situation.This situation is made more complex by the fact that the feed to a flotation bank can vary in flowrate, composition and density over a fairly short period of time._x000D_
It is not possible for a human operator to reject these disturbances, given the extent of the operation that is typically being monitored.Model predictive control (MPC) is a control and optimisation technique, developed in the oil refining industry, that aims to manage just such interacting multiple input multiple output (MIMO) systems._x000D_
This technology makes use of linear dynamic models of the plant, that are experimentally derived._x000D_
These models are then used in a receding horizon strategy to determine an optimal trajectory of the inputs to the system.MPC has been applied to four areas of the lead zinc flotation unit at Mount Isa mines._x000D_
A total of 31 cells are being controlled by the system, which varies air to the cells, levels and reagent addition on a minute-by minute basis._x000D_
The MPC controls concentrate and tail grades, reagent dosages, as well as recoveries to ranges set by the plant metallurgists.The development of the MPCs is discussed, together with the benefits realised._x000D_
The key factors in insuring an ongoing return on investment are described.CITATION:Price, A, Okle, D and Brooks, K, 2018.
